The Golden Rules of Sunny Day Fabrics

Before picking specific pieces, you need to understand which fabrics breathe and which trap heat. The right material makes all the difference between feeling fresh and feeling sticky all afternoon.

The Golden Rules of Sunny Day Fabrics

Lightweight Linen and Breathable Cotton

Linen is the undisputed king of warm-weather style for a reason. Its loose weave allows breeze to flow freely while absorbing moisture instantly. Pairing a crisp white linen button-down with lightweight linen shorts keeps your look tailored yet relaxed. IMO, a high-quality linen set is the best investment you can make for sunny weather! ☀️

Pure cotton and cotton gauze are equally amazing choices for sunny outings. They are soft on sensitive skin, easy to wash, and offer excellent breathability for long walking tours.

Fabrics You Should Completely Avoid

Did you know that synthetic fabrics like polyester and nylon actually trap heat against your body? They create a mini-greenhouse effect that guarantees discomfort under direct sunlight.

  • Polyester Blends: Avoid synthetic tops that trap sweat and cause heat irritation.
  • Heavy Denim: Swap thick, rigid jeans for lightweight chambray alternatives.
  • Rayon and Viscose: Stick to loose-fitting rayon cuts, as tight synthetic rayon can stick to your skin.

5 Flawless Daytime Outfit Ideas

Now that we have covered fabrics, let us jump into complete outfit combinations. These five ideas cover everything from casual coffee runs to chic afternoon picnics.

5 Flawless Daytime Outfit Ideas

1. The Breezy Sundress and Straw Hat Combo

Nothing screams sunny day style quite like a flowing Sundress. Choose bright floral prints, pastels, or clean white eyelet cotton that reflects sunlight naturally. An A-line or tiered skirt silhouette creates effortless movement and keeps air circulating around your legs.

Pair your dress with a wide-brim straw hat to protect your scalp and face from harmful UV rays. Complete the look with comfortable leather slide sandals for a timeless, picture-perfect look.

2. High-Waisted Linen Pants & a Ribbed Tank

If you prefer wearing pants over dresses, wide-leg linen trousers are your best friend. They offer complete sun protection without clinging to your legs or trapping heat. Style neutral linen trousers with a fitted, ribbed tank top to balance out the loose bottom silhouette.

  • Footwear Option: Slip on woven mules or clean white canvas sneakers.
  • Layering Piece: Drape a light cotton shirt over your shoulders for air-conditioned indoor stops.
  • Bag Selection: A woven tote bag adds immediate beachy texture to your outfit.

3. Denim Shorts & an Oversized Button-Down

Can you make classic denim shorts look chic and sophisticated? The secret lies in pairing them with a structured, oversized linen or poplin shirt. Unbutton the top few buttons and roll up the sleeves for a relaxed, European-vacation vibe.

Front-tuck the shirt loosely into your waistband to highlight your waistline. FYI, this easy outfit is a staple for local markets and casual outdoor lunches!

4. The Matching Two-Piece Set

Matching co-ord sets take all the guess-work out of getting dressed in the morning. A cropped linen tank paired with matching high-waisted shorts or a midi skirt looks instantly put-together. You get maximum style points with zero effort required.

Opt for vibrant sunshine shades like butter yellow, sage green, or soft coral. You can also mix and match the individual pieces later with other items in your wardrobe.

5. Chic Athletic Dress for Active Outdoor Days

Are you heading out for a park walk, a bike ride, or a busy day running errands? A technical tennis dress or exercise dress combines built-in bike shorts with cute, tennis-core style. These dresses use moisture-wicking fabrics designed specifically to keep you cool and dry during movement.

Throw on your favorite athletic sneakers, a retro visor, and a crossbody bag. You will stay completely comfortable and look super cute all day long.

Essential Accessories for Sun Protection and Style

Accessories do double duty on bright afternoons. They elevate your basic clothes while shielding your eyes and skin from direct sun exposure.

UV-Blocking Sunglasses

Never leave home without a reliable pair of sunglasses tucked into your bag. Look for frames that feature 100% UV protection to safeguard your eyes from harmful rays. Tortoiseshell cat-eye frames add retro glamour, while classic aviators bring a cool, edgy energy.

Functional and Stylish Sun Hats

A stylish hat serves as both a fashion statement and physical shade. Bucket hats made from breathable canvas bring a fun, modern street-style vibe to casual outfits. Meanwhile, classic straw fedoras or wide-brim woven hats offer elegant coverage for garden parties and beach trips.

Lightweight Tote Bags

Heavy leather bags feel cumbersome and hot against your side on warm days. Swap your heavy tote for a lightweight canvas tote, a straw bucket bag, or a woven net bag. These natural textures complement sunny day aesthetics beautifully.

Footwear and Skin Preparation Essentials

Your footwear choice and skin preparation can make or break your day out in the sun. Taking a few extra minutes to prepare guarantees a smooth, enjoyable trip.

Choosing the Right Shoes for Warm Walks

Steering clear of blisters is crucial when exploring under the sun. Opt for breathable leather slides, cushioned platform sandals, or lightweight canvas sneakers with low socks. Avoid plastic or rubber flip-flops for long walks, as they lack proper arch support and cause friction.

Sunscreen and Glowy Skin Prep

No sunny outfit is complete without proper sun protection applied beforehand. Apply a broad-spectrum SPF 30 or higher sunscreen to your face, neck, arms, and any exposed skin. Choose lightweight, non-greasy facial sunscreens that sit smoothly under makeup without causing unwanted shine.
